Find Your Face Shape
Start by pulling your hair back from your face, and with no makeup on, look closely in the mirror.
The features for each shape to look for are:

Still not sure? - A simple test

  • Measure the length of your face with a ruler. (In this case the total length of the face is 8).
  • Divide the total length by 3. (In this case 8 divided by 3 is 2.67 or 2 2/3).
  • Measure the length from the bottom of your nose to the bottom of your chin. (in this case 2 1/3),
  • If the last number (the 2 1/3 number) is larger than the first number (the 2 2/3) than chances are you have a long face. 
  • If the last number is less than the first number than chances are you have a round face.
  • If the last number is equal to the first number than chances are you have an oval face
